The digital landscape is constantly evolving, with artificial intelligence pushing boundaries at an unprecedented pace. However, this rapid innovation often comes with significant ethical challenges, as recently highlighted by an incident involving X's Grok AI.

Reports emerged detailing a deeply concerning capability within Grok's image editing features. It was discovered that the AI could be prompted to "digitally strip" images of women, creating non-consensual deepfake-like content. This alarming functionality immediately raised widespread concerns across privacy advocates, cybersecurity experts, and the general public alike.

In response to the backlash, X reportedly restricted access to Grok's image editing features, limiting them exclusively to paid users. While this action aimed to address the immediate crisis, it inadvertently sparked another critical debate: does gating potentially harmful technology behind a paywall equate to responsible mitigation? As one Reddit user acutely observed, "Systems do not become safer when harm is gated behind a credit card."

Platform Responsibility in a Hyper-Connected World

This event also brings platform accountability into sharp focus. Major social media platforms like X wield immense influence and carry a heavy responsibility to protect their users from harm. The decision to restrict a problematic feature to paid users, rather than removing it or re-engineering it to prevent misuse, invites scrutiny. It suggests that while the platform acknowledges the harm, it may prioritize monetization over comprehensive user safety.

Such policies raise questions about equitable access to digital safety. Should a user's ability to avoid encountering or being subjected to harmful content be dependent on their subscription status? For a security lab, this highlights a potential vulnerability in platform governance, where business models can sometimes overshadow fundamental ethical obligations and user protection.
